Calling election. The petition shall set forth and particularly describe the proposed boundaries of such district and shall be accompanied by a map of such proposed district, drawn to a scale of not less than one (1) inch to the mile. The petitioners shall accompany such petition with a good and sufficient bond, the amount and sureties of which shall be approved by the board of county commissioners, the sum of which is sufficient to cover the costs of the publications and of the election for the organization of the district will be paid in the event that such organization shall not be authorized or effected. Legislative History

Added by Laws 1949, p. 153, § 2. Amended by Laws 1992, c. 397, § 1, eff. July 1, 1992.
